Cro-Mags: geben ihr Debüt bei BLKIIBLK bekannt

Der neue Track Wired For Chaos markiert die erste neue Musik von Cro-Mags seit sechs Jahren und liefert den Fans einen Vorgeschmack auf das, was noch kommen wird.

Die Band ist außerdem im Juni auf Tour in Europa mit einigen Dates in Deutschland.

Wired For Chaos – ein Titel, welcher der gleichnamigen Dokumentation über Harley aus dem vergangenen Jahr entstammt – wurde von Arthur Rizk (Power Trip, Code Orange, Cavalera Conspiracy) aufgenommen, abgemischt und gemastert. Produziert wurde der Song von Harley und Arthur; zudem ist das Schlagzeug-Ausnahmetalent Greyson Nekrutman darauf zu hören.

Zum neuen Song Wired For Chaos äußert sich Harley Flanagan wie folgt: „The new video for Wired For Chaos reminds me of our first video, We Gotta Know, which came out 40 years ago, except that it shows where the band is at now. I am proud to say that we are one of those few bands that have a multigenerational audience and bridge the gap between hard-core kids, metalheads, punks, skinheads, and more, as seen in the audience of this video, which was filmed at our shows on the past few tours. Not many bands have such a blended fan base besides Motörhead, and I am proud to say that we are following in that tradition.“

Harley fährt fort, „The song title Wired For Chaos was taken directly from the recent documentary of the same name. It comes in with an aggressive metal intro befitting a UFC walk-in or a video game, then bursts into a more traditional HC thrash vibe before returning to a heavy beatdown at the end in an unmistakable Cro-Mags style. The song is literally about being programmed and wired for chaos from birth, not just by environment, but by parents, trauma, childhood experiences, and the resulting PTSD that I personally struggle with as a result.”
